Caribbean cuisine has become increasingly popular in London and Brent is no exception. With an array of Caribbean restaurants to choose from, both locals and tourists alike have plenty of options to indulge in this delicious cuisine. Here are some recommended Caribbean restaurants in Brent based on online reviews and comments.

Ma Petite Jamaica is a popular choice among locals and tourists for its vibrant atmosphere and authentic Jamaican dishes such as jerk chicken and ackee and saltfish. Prices are reasonable with mains ranging from £10-£20.

Turtle Bay is another well-known Caribbean chain in Brent offering a lively atmosphere and a variety of dishes from across the Caribbean including curry goat and fish cakes. Prices are slightly higher with mains ranging from £12-£25.

Mama's Jerk, located in Boxpark Wembley, offers a more casual dining experience with a focus on jerk chicken and plantain dishes. Prices are affordable with mains ranging from £8-£15.

The Real Jerk, located on Harlesden High Street, offers authentic Jamaican cuisine such as oxtail stew and curry goat. Prices are reasonable with mains ranging from £10-£20.

Overall, online reviews indicate that Caribbean cuisine in Brent is well-received by both locals and tourists. While prices may vary, there are plenty of options to choose from to satisfy any craving for Caribbean food.
